Output 21a269384529ec9bc1288144b6db600dfd397984f94f2b397e3c03154d7d1d16:1

value
17669609
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5a39329425c850e289e1e13bc3446e3aecac0882 OP_EQUALVERIFY OP_CHECKSIG
address
19E4LRTtLig8rRmpphpJg6N5w4fxSMVWMk
transaction
21a269384529ec9bc1288144b6db600dfd397984f94f2b397e3c03154d7d1d16
spent
true